Definitions:

Interneurons

Neurons that are located in the central nervous system and transmit signals between sensory neurons and motor neurons.

Glial Cells

Glial cells are non-neuronal cells in the central and peripheral nervous systems that support and protect neurons.

Motor Neurons

Neurons that are components of the route through which signals travel from the brain or spinal cord to muscles or glands.
